Skip to main content
Glama
nicky512500

MAX Exchange MCP Server

by nicky512500

Servidor MCP de MAX Exchange

A través del Model Context Protocol (MCP), integra la API de MAX Exchange con asistentes de IA como Claude, permitiendo que la IA consulte precios, gestione cuentas y realice operaciones de trading directamente.

Requisitos previos

Instalación y ejecución

Método 1: Usar uvx directamente (recomendado)

No requiere instalación manual, ejecútelo directamente desde GitHub:

uvx --from git+https://github.com/nicky512500/max-mcp maxmcp

Método 2: Instalación local

git clone https://github.com/nicky512500/max-mcp
cd max-mcp
pip install -e .
maxmcp

Configuración de variables de entorno

Es necesario proporcionar la clave API de MAX, se admiten dos formas:

Forma 1: Archivo .env (recomendado)

Cree un archivo .env en el directorio raíz del proyecto:

MAX_API_KEY=your_access_key
MAX_API_SECRET=your_secret_key

Forma 2: Variables de entorno del sistema

export MAX_API_KEY=your_access_key
export MAX_API_SECRET=your_secret_key

Las funciones de consulta pública (precios, velas, etc.) no requieren clave API.

Uso en Claude Desktop

Edite el archivo de configuración de Claude Desktop (~/Library/Application Support/Claude/claude_desktop_config.json):

{
  "mcpServers": {
    "max-exchange": {
      "command": "uvx",
      "args": ["--from", "git+https://github.com/nicky512500/max-mcp", "maxmcp"],
      "env": {
        "MAX_API_KEY": "your_access_key",
        "MAX_API_SECRET": "your_secret_key"
      }
    }
  }
}

Reinicie Claude Desktop para comenzar a usarlo.

Uso en Claude Code

claude mcp add max-exchange -- uvx --from git+https://github.com/nicky512500/max-mcp maxmcp

Resumen de funciones disponibles

Información pública (sin clave API)

Herramienta

Descripción

get_markets

Obtiene la lista de todos los mercados de trading disponibles

get_currencies

Obtiene la lista de todas las monedas disponibles

get_timestamp

Obtiene la hora actual del servidor de MAX

get_ticker

Obtiene el precio en tiempo real de un mercado (precio actual, mejor oferta/demanda, volumen 24h)

get_tickers

Obtiene precios en tiempo real de múltiples mercados (se pueden consultar varios a la vez)

get_depth

Obtiene la profundidad del mercado (libro de órdenes), hasta 300 registros

get_public_trades

Obtiene los registros de operaciones públicas recientes del mercado

get_k

Obtiene datos de velas (gráficos de velas), soporta múltiples periodos

Periodos de velas (minutos): 1 / 5 / 15 / 30 / 60 / 120 / 240 / 360 / 720 / 1440

Información pública de M-wallet (sin clave API)

Herramienta

Descripción

get_m_index_prices

Obtiene los precios índice de cada moneda en M-wallet

get_m_limits

Obtiene los límites de crédito disponibles en M-wallet

get_m_interest_rates

Obtiene las tasas de interés de préstamo de cada moneda en M-wallet

Gestión de cuentas (requiere clave API)

Herramienta

Descripción

get_user_info

Obtiene información de la cuenta (estado KYC, ID de cuenta, etc.)

get_accounts

Obtiene los saldos de cada moneda en la cuenta (al contado o M-wallet)

get_deposit_address

Obtiene la dirección de depósito para una moneda específica

get_withdraw_addresses

Obtiene la lista de direcciones de retiro vinculadas

Gestión de órdenes (requiere clave API)

Herramienta

Descripción

submit_order

Envía una orden de compra o venta

get_open_orders

Obtiene la lista de órdenes pendientes actuales

get_closed_orders

Obtiene órdenes cerradas (ejecutadas, canceladas, etc.)

get_orders_history

Obtiene el historial de órdenes paginado por ID

get_order

Consulta los detalles de una orden específica

cancel_order

Cancela una orden pendiente específica

cancel_orders

Cancela en lote las órdenes de un mercado

Tipos de orden (ord_type): limit / market / stop_limit / stop_market / post_only / ioc_limit

Historial de operaciones (requiere clave API)

Herramienta

Descripción

get_trades

Obtiene el historial personal de operaciones

get_order_trades

Obtiene los detalles de todas las operaciones de una orden específica

Conversión rápida (requiere clave API)

Herramienta

Descripción

submit_convert

Ejecuta una conversión de moneda (tipo de cambio instantáneo)

get_convert

Consulta los detalles de una conversión específica

get_converts

Obtiene el historial de conversiones

Depósitos y retiros (requiere clave API)

Herramienta

Descripción

submit_withdrawal

Envía una solicitud de retiro de criptomonedas

submit_twd_withdrawal

Envía una solicitud de retiro de TWD (dólar taiwanés)

get_withdrawal

Consulta los detalles de un retiro específico

get_withdrawals

Obtiene el historial de retiros

get_deposit

Consulta los detalles de un depósito específico

get_deposits

Obtiene el historial de depósitos

get_internal_transfers

Obtiene el historial de transferencias internas (entre usuarios de MAX)

get_rewards

Obtiene el historial de recompensas (comisiones, airdrops, intereses, etc.)

M-wallet (requiere clave API)

Herramienta

Descripción

get_m_ad_ratio

Obtiene el ratio AD de M-wallet (activos / préstamos), si cae por debajo del umbral se activará la liquidación

submit_m_loan

Solicita un préstamo en M-wallet

get_m_loans

Obtiene el historial de préstamos de M-wallet

submit_m_transfer

Transfiere fondos entre la billetera al contado y M-wallet

get_m_transfers

Obtiene el historial de transferencias de fondos de M-wallet

submit_m_repayment

Realiza un pago de préstamo en M-wallet

get_m_repayments

Obtiene el historial de pagos de préstamos de M-wallet

get_m_liquidations

Obtiene el historial de liquidaciones de M-wallet

get_m_liquidation

Obtiene los detalles de una liquidación específica de M-wallet

get_m_interests

Obtiene el historial de cargos por intereses de M-wallet


Ejemplos de uso

Pregunte directamente en lenguaje natural en Claude:

查詢 BTC/USDT 目前的價格
幫我看一下我的現貨帳戶餘額
查詢 btcusdt 最近 10 根 1 小時 K 線
幫我在 btcusdt 以限價 90000 掛買單 0.001 BTC
取消 btcusdt 所有未成交的買單

Notas importantes

  • Las operaciones como retiros y órdenes son irreversibles, por favor confirme los parámetros antes de ejecutarlas.

  • Mantenga sus claves API seguras, no las suba a sistemas de control de versiones.

  • M-wallet implica préstamos con apalancamiento, verifique el ratio AD para evitar riesgos de liquidación.

Install Server
A
security – no known vulnerabilities
F
license - not found
B
quality - B tier

Resources

Unclaimed servers have limited discoverability.

Looking for Admin?

If you are the server author, to access and configure the admin panel.

Latest Blog Posts

MCP directory API

We provide all the information about MCP servers via our MCP API.

curl -X GET 'https://glama.ai/api/mcp/v1/servers/nicky512500/max-mcp'

If you have feedback or need assistance with the MCP directory API, please join our Discord server